Twyford is a thriving village with excellent amenities including good local shops, Waitrose, several restaurants and pubs and mainline station to Paddington (approximately 30 minutes).There is delightful countryside surrounding the village with several picturesque hamlets yet the large centres of Reading, Maidenhead, Bracknell and Wokingham are easily accessible along with both the M4 & M40.
Built in 1999 exclusively for those aged over 55, Old Silk Mill offers the opportunity to live in a secure development which is in relative close proximity to the shops and facilities of Twyford Village. There is a care manager on site Monday to Friday between 9am – 2pm and for added peace of mind, the apartments have an emergency pull cord system which connects to a call centre where they will alert the relevant authorities if required.
The setting for Old Silk Mill is superb and the communal lounge has patio doors leading out to gardens which adjoin the river bank. The communal lounge has a library and kitchen where residents can make a tea or coffee to enjoy in the lounge or out on the patio and there are regular coffee mornings for those that wish to be involved.
There is also a laundry room and a guest suite should relatives need to stay overnight, currently charged at £15 a night. Further services include a hairdresser and therapist that visit the complex each week.
